Strawberry, Cucumber & Mint Salad Recipe

Ingredients:

8 Servings
1/2 cup Zesty Italian Dressing
1/3 cup fresh mint, divided
2 serrano chiles, seeded, finely chopped and divided
2 cucumbers, divided
4 cups fresh strawberries, chopped
1 small red onion, finely chopped
1 lemon, quartered

Directions:

1. Blend dressing, 1/4 cup mint and 4-1/2 tsp. chiles in blender until smooth. Chop remaining mint with knife, set aside.

2. Peel, seed and chop 1 cucumber; place in medium bowl. Add berries, onions, remaining chiles and 1/4 cup dressing mixture; mix lightly.

3. Cut remaining cucumber into very thin slices. Toss with remaining dressing mixture and chopped mint; place on platter. Top with berry mixture. Squeeze lemon wedges over salad just before serving.

Preparation Time:
Preparation Time:
15 minutes
